Dear friends here I want to discuss a case of my friend with you:
She is a staff nurse and we applied her case under noc: 3152 in 38 categories. She has done three year diploma in GMN after senior secondary for which she is getting 22 points. She is having 07 years of experience so for that she is getting 21 points. Her spouse has done one year diploma for government ITI after senior secondary for which she is getting 03 points and she is also having a blood relation for which she is getting 05 points. She has done IELTS with overall 5.0 bands (L: 5.5, R: 3.5, W: 4.5, S: 5.5) so for IELTS she is getting 06 points.
So few days earlier she received her refusal letter dated: 30/01/2012 from CHC that they are refusing her case because she is not getting the sufficient points.
Interesting in the refusal letter is that they said “Your application was assessed based on the occupation in which you requested assessment as Licensed Practical Nurse (NOC 3233)”. In her entire application she had never mentioned that she is applying under 3233 NOC. She always stated that she is applying under 3152 noc (Registered Nurse) and in all the experience certificates she submitted at CHC it was stated that she is working as a Staff Nurse.
Second point is regarding the points of her spouse's education. Her spouse has done Senior Secondary and after that he has completed his one year full time diploma in Motor Mechanic trade from Government Industrial Training Institute and completing 13 years of regular full time education. She submitted all her spouse's certificates and Detailed Marks Cards. So for that she should be given 03 points but instead of that the visa officer did not provided her any point stating that for any other education to be considered we would need to have seen the evidence of marks/grades and a curriculum. So the visa officer did not provided her any point for her education.
More interestingly after that refusal letter she received one more refusal letter dated: 05/03/2012 from CHC that they are refusing her case because she is not getting the sufficient points.
In this letter one mistake was same that “Your application was assessed based on the occupation in which you requested assessment as Licensed Practical Nurse (NOC 3233)”. In her entire application she had never mentioned that she is applying under 3233 NOC. She always stated that she is applying under 3152 noc (Registered Nurse) and in all the experience certificates she submitted at CHC it was stated that she is working as a Staff Nurse.
So in this letter he provides her the 03 points for her spouse education but at the same time under the points table there is a wording same as to the first refusal letter stating that he is not allotting her points for her spouse's education with the reason stating that for any other education to be considered we would need to have seen the evidence of marks/grades and a curriculum
And in both the letter he also did not provide correct marks for her IELTS. He provide her 05 points but according to GUIDE 7000 on CIC official website she is getting 06 points.
So please suggest what to do in her case.
